Transaction 29f811445c69ba44fcdf49778ae0aa14086d6d9cc0f998d502e494b77951ec53
1 Input
1 Output
-
29f811445c69ba44fcdf49778ae0aa14086d6d9cc0f998d502e494b77951ec53:0
- value
- 520789
- script pubkey
- OP_0 OP_PUSHBYTES_20 00182c4c9ddd7b67876876a62311364ba32919e8
- address
- bc1qqqvzcnyam4ak0pmgw6nzxyfkfw3jjx0gs9xwg8